A Simulation System for Vehicle Dynamics Control 910240

A simulation system has been developed to facilitate the analysis of vehicle dynamics control systems (e.g., ABS, 4WS, active suspension, etc.). This system can analyze the controllability of a vehicle model when combined with a controller. Its main features are:
  1. 1.
    The ability to simulate the various motions of a vehicle, utilizing a vehicle model that has been adjusted for the purpose.
  2. 2.
    All operations, from data preparation to final analysis, can be done easily and efficiently.
